To do 9-12 months out: Apply for admission

You can submit an application to Crandall University through a partner agent or independently.

A partner agent will walk you through the application process.

If you wish to submit an independent application, please complete the following steps:

  1. Complete our International Student Application form
  2. Submit required documents to international@crandallu.ca
    • Official transcripts from all educational institutions you have attended
    • Language test scores (IELTS or equivalent)
    • Copy of passport (Including photograph, name, country of origin, expiry date)
  3. Pay the $100 CAD application fee

After you receive your Acceptance Package:

Provincial Attestation Letter (PAL) Process:

  • Once your tuition deposit (minimum of $2500 CAD to qualify for a PAL) has been received by Crandall University, you will be invited to complete and sign a PAL consent form.
    • Once the PAL consent form is signed, PAL processing typically takes 3-5 business days
  • Once you receive your PAL, submit your Study Permit application as soon as possible and continue to make payments towards your full tuition. Full tuition payment is required prior to registering for courses.

To do 2-6 months prior to your program start date:

  • As soon as you receive an update regarding your Study Permit from the IRCC, send a copy of your passport stamp or invitation to study letter to international@crandallu.ca showing your eligibility to study at Crandall.
  • Take part in our pre-enrollment webinar
  • Pay any remaining tuition deposit owed, this must be paid prior to registering for courses.
  • Enroll in your program. Enrollment typically opens three months before your program begins. You will receive an email that includes a link to your student contract. Signing this contract is required to confirm your intent to enroll. Review our Sample Student Contract.
    *This is the final step to confirm your seat.*
